See section 2 of https://wiki.haskell.org/Taking_over_a_package

With the public e-mail+CC in place you can then either email the hackage admins after two weeks or immediately open a ticket on https://github.com/haskell-infra/hackage-trustees/issues , assuming no response from the maintainer admins can either give you maintainership (that you can give to someone else if you'd like), or they can do a non-maintainer upload with the fixes.
